Output 3ccc44123c0377bb22a4bee30366d862c91ee6b7a5d566d2718be4c34dacb2bf:29

value
26311500
script pubkey
OP_0 OP_PUSHBYTES_20 280897343f46b17d2382cb0295c7729c68467862
address
ltc1q9qyfwdplg6ch6guzevpft3mjn35yv7rzz90ac2
transaction
3ccc44123c0377bb22a4bee30366d862c91ee6b7a5d566d2718be4c34dacb2bf
spent
true